The Role You will be responsible for managing and coordinating planned maintenance activities to ensure engineers are effectively scheduled, customers are kept informed, and service records are accurately maintained. This position plays a vital part in maximising engineer productivity and delivering a high standard of customer service.
Key Responsibilities Service Scheduling & Coordination
Manage and update customer machine service schedules on a daily basis
Coordinate daily work plans between customers/sites and Planned Maintenance Engineers
Proactively plan workloads to maximise engineer utilisation
Customer Communication
Provide timely updates to customers following completion of works
Communicate any follow-up actions or outstanding issues requiring attention
Job Monitoring & Administration
Monitor open maintenance jobs and ensure timely closure
Work closely with regional service teams to coordinate activities
Check engineers job cards against machine details and usage hours for accuracy
Escalate ageing work-in-progress items where required
Systems & Record Management
Maintain and update the Product Support/Service database, including service agreements
Input engineers time and job reports into the ERP system
Raise annual inspection certificates for customer machines
